DB backup polish (plan-task #764 Q3): - pg_dump now uses custom format (-Fc): compressed (much smaller on NFS) and restored via pg_restore. Artifact extension .sql → .dump; restore_db swaps psql -f for pg_restore -d. BackupRun.sql_path field name kept (it's just the db artifact path). - Reconcile the subprocess guardrails: the DB timeout was 720s with a stale 'Celery soft is 10 min' comment, but backup_db_task's soft limit is actually 1800s — so the bounded-kill fired 18 min early. Set DB=1700s / images=21000s, each just under its task's Celery soft limit so _run_bounded stays the primary guard (an NFS D-state hang defeats Celery's own SIGKILL). Real shrink of the DB is the #764 prune; this makes each dump smaller/faster on top of that.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.8 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>
